- Deutsche Welle (DW): This is Germany's international broadcaster. They offer news in multiple languages, including English and German. DW provides comprehensive coverage of the Ukraine conflict, with a focus on international perspectives and in-depth analysis. Their reporting is often very balanced and they have a global audience. You can find everything from breaking news to feature stories, and they regularly interview experts and analysts to provide a deeper understanding of the situation.
 - Tagesschau: This is one of the most respected news programs in Germany. It's the daily news program of the ARD, Germany's main public broadcaster. Tagesschau provides very reliable and up-to-date reporting on all aspects of the conflict, from military developments to humanitarian efforts. Their coverage is known for its accuracy and its focus on providing a clear picture of the facts. They have a strong online presence as well, with detailed articles and videos available on their website.

Military and Financial Aid
One of the most significant aspects of Germany's response has been the provision of military and financial aid to Ukraine. Initially, there was some debate within Germany about the extent to which the country should provide military support, but public and political opinion has largely shifted in favor of significant assistance. Germany has pledged billions of euros in financial aid, which is crucial for supporting Ukraine's economy and its ability to function. This financial support helps the Ukrainian government pay for essential services, rebuild infrastructure, and support its military.
In terms of military aid, Germany has provided a range of equipment, including tanks, artillery, air defense systems, and other weapons. The government has faced criticism at times, for what some perceived as delays in delivering the aid or for not providing sufficient support. However, Germany has consistently increased its commitment and continues to provide equipment. German military assistance has been seen as vital to Ukraine's defense. The type of aid sent has evolved, and now includes more advanced and heavy weaponry.
Sanctions and Economic Measures
Germany has actively participated in international efforts to impose sanctions on Russia. These sanctions are designed to weaken Russia's economy and limit its ability to fund the war. Germany has supported sanctions in a variety of areas. These include financial sanctions, which restrict Russian access to international financial markets, and trade sanctions, which limit the import and export of goods. Germany has also taken measures to reduce its dependence on Russian energy. This has involved finding alternative sources of natural gas, oil, and coal. This transition is complex and has significant economic implications for Germany. Efforts to diversify its energy supply are ongoing, and the government is investing in renewable energy sources. This is part of a broader shift toward greater energy independence.

Economic Implications
The German economy is feeling the strain from the war. One major challenge is the rise in energy prices. Germany's dependence on Russian gas has made it vulnerable to price shocks and supply disruptions. The government has been working to find alternative sources of energy, but this transition takes time and comes with its own costs. There are also disruptions to supply chains, with the war impacting trade and the availability of certain goods. This has contributed to inflation and has put pressure on businesses and consumers. Some industries are particularly affected, such as manufacturing and agriculture, both of which rely on energy and raw materials. The government has implemented support measures to help businesses and households. This includes measures such as financial aid, tax breaks, and support for energy efficiency. The long-term impact on the German economy will depend on the duration of the war, the effectiveness of sanctions, and the success of efforts to diversify energy sources.
Social and Humanitarian Effects
The war has had a profound impact on German society, particularly through the influx of Ukrainian refugees. Germany has opened its doors to a large number of refugees, providing shelter, support, and access to services. This has placed a strain on social services, as well as on housing and schools. German society is generally welcoming to refugees. There's also been a surge in volunteerism and charitable giving as people seek to support those affected by the war. Efforts are being made to integrate Ukrainian refugees into German society. This includes providing language courses, job training, and assistance with finding housing. There is a strong sense of solidarity with the Ukrainian people, and the German population is showing great compassion. However, there are also challenges, such as integrating refugees into the labor market and providing adequate support. The social impact of the war is an ongoing concern, and the government and civil society are working to address the needs of those affected.
